STORM CASTLE PEAK TRAIL
Storm Castle Peak Trail is a popular 5-mile out-and-back hike in the Gallatin Canyon, Montana, offering 360-degree views from the summit. The trail climbs 2,300 feet through diverse terrain and is known for its steady uphill climb. The trailhead is accessible via Storm Castle Road, about 16 miles south of Four Corners.

FAIRY LAKE TRAIL
Fairy Lake is a stunning alpine lake nestled in a forested basin at the foot of Sacagawea Peak. From the upper trailhead, you enjoy a leisurely 1-mile loop around the lake. If your vehicle can't reach the lower trailhead, you can still access the lake with an additional 4-mile round-trip hike. It's an ideal spot for picnicking, fishing, and swimming, so don’t miss the chance try out the rope swing located midway across the lake!



DRINKING HORSE TRAIL
Drinking Horse Mountain is the prominent hill across from the popular “M” trail at the mouth of Bridger Canyon. The trail meanders alongside the Fish Technology Center to a bridge over Bridger Creek, followed by the official trail arch. After that comes a trail junction, either way leading up to the summit. Going left at the junction puts hikers on a steeper ascent, with multiple switchbacks and plentiful shade. To the right, the trail is more gradual and takes longer to ascend; much of this route lacks shade along the west-facing side of the mountain. Several benches along the way offer a comfortable seat to take in views of the Gallatin Valley and the Story Hills. Once on top, you can gaze into Bridger Canyon and along the Bangtails. Drinking Horse is a dog-friendly trail; however, keep in mind the high density of people and pups when deciding whether to let your dog off-leash.

M TRAIL
At the stunning entrance of Bridger Canyon, you'll find the iconic "M," a remarkable landmark created by Montana State University students in 1915! There are two exciting routes from the trail—one offers a steep and direct climb, while the other meanders through the landscape. For an adrenaline-pumping experience, take a right at the first junction for a thrilling ascent; for a more leisurely option, make a hard left for a gradual climb. This trail is conveniently close to Bozeman and is popular among hikers, featuring breathtaking views of the Gallatin Valley and the Story Hills—making it an ideal spot for a refreshing lunch break or an adventurous out-and-back hike!

BRIDGER CREEK GOLF COURSE
The Bridger Creek dream began in the early 80’s with discussions between Dane Gamble, Rex Easton and Paul Boylan, about building a public golf course on Boylan’s land adjacent to Bridger Creek. It was a wonderful dream but a daunting task. Countless obstacles were overcome to create vibrant neighborhoods and a challenging public golf course. The front 9 debuted in July of 1994, the Back 9 was constructed and seeded that same summer and opened in 1995.

BRIDGER BOWL
Since the mid-1940s, Bridger Bowl has been a thrilling haven for skiing, becoming a key part of the local recreational community and a powerhouse in the area's bustling winter tourism economy! Thanks to the incredible passion and support from local volunteers, the board, businesses, staff, and dedicated passholders, Bridger has transformed from a humble rope-tow and quonset hut into an amazing ski paradise with , 2,000 acres of breathtaking terrain, 8 chair lifts 2,600 vertical feet, 4 cozy lodges, and exciting plans for future expansion!

CROSS COUNTRY SKIING

BRIDGER CREEK GOLF COURSE
Get ready for an amazing cross country skiing experience at Bridger Creek Golf Course, where beginners and intermediates can enjoy some of the best trails in Bozeman! Glide across this stunning course, surrounded by the breathtaking views of the Bridger Mountains. The trails are regularly groomed as part of the Community Nordic Trails, thanks to the fantastic efforts of the Bridger Ski Foundation. Just a quick reminder—please leave dogs, pedestrians, and bikes at home while you enjoy this winter wonderland! For parking, head to the golf course's clubhouse lot at 2710 McIlhaten. You'll find loops on both sides of the road, but please avoid parking in residential areas. Happy skiing!
